
27-year-old North East La Penitence resident, A’ishah McKenzie, might have been prepared for more than afternoon tea on Monday afternoon as she was busted with just over 5 pounds of cocaine in her suitcase while preparing to board a flight to London.
The bust was made by the Customs Anti Narcotics Unit.
McKenzie was checked-in to board a British Airways flight to London, when agents of the Customs Anti Narcotics Unit carried out a routine search of her suitcase and found the cocaine stashed in the false sides of the suitcase.
The woman was immediately told of the drug trafficking offence and taken into custody.
In a statement today, CANU said the drug trafficking accused appeared in Court this morning where the charge was read to her. She pleaded not guilty to the charge and was remanded to jail.
CANU said it is still continuing its investigations. There have been a number of failed attempts to get cocaine onto flights destined for London.
